The 2014 Bollywood hit film 'Queen' did rule everyone's hearts and is now all set to spread the theme to the South of India alibi through remakes. 

Producer Manu Kumaran of Mediente Films International Pvt Ltd has bought the rights of Kangana starrer, 'Queen,' and 'remade' it in four Indian languages - Kannada, Tamil, Telugu and Malayalam. 

The teasers of all the four films were released simultaneously a few days back.

The Kannada remake of 'Queen' is titled as ‘Butterfly’, directed by Ramesh Aravind, dialogues by Mamta Sagar & Ramesh Aravind and stars Parul Yadav. The film is presented by Taizoon Khorakiwala, produced by Manu Kumaran, co-produced by Parul Yadav under the banner of Mediente Films.

The Tamil remake of 'Queen' is titled as ‘Paris Paris’, directed by Ramesh Aravind, dialogues by Thamizhachi Thangapandian and stars Kajal Aggarwal. The film is presented by Taizoon Khorakiwala, produced by Manu Kumaran, co-produced by Parul Yadav under the banner of Mediente Films.

The Telugu remake of 'Queen' is titled as ‘That is Mahalakshmi’ which stars Tamannaah. The film is presented by Taizoon Khorakiwala, produced by Manu Kumaran, co-produced by Parul Yadav under the banner of Mediente Films.

The Malayalam remake of 'Queen' is titled as ‘Zam Zam’, directed by Neelakanta, dialogues by Vipin Radhakrishnan and stars Manjima Mohan and Sunny Wayne. The film is presented by Taizoon Khorakiwala, produced by Manu Kumaran, co-produced by Parul Yadav under the banner of Mediente Films.

The films will be releasing in the first part of 2019. Will the films create the same magic as the original one? One will have to wait and watch.
